No annual fee No rewardsHow does the Citi Diamond Secured work?
When you apply for the Citi Diamond Secured card, you’re asked to provide a refundable security deposit—typically starting at $200. That amount becomes your initial credit limit. For example, a $300 deposit equals a $300 credit line.
Once approved, you can use the card just like any other credit card. Purchases, payments, and balances are tracked and reported to the three major credit bureaus: Experian, TransUnion, and Equifax. That means every responsible move—like making payments on time—helps build your credit history.
The key is to use the card wisely. Keeping your balance low and paying on time each month will steadily improve your credit score. Over time, Citi may review your account and offer an upgrade to an unsecured credit card with your deposit returned.
This card also comes with digital tools through Citi’s mobile app, allowing you to set alerts, track spending, and stay on top of due dates with ease.

Cons for the Citi Diamond Secured
Of course, there are some trade-offs. Because this is a secured card, you’ll need to provide a deposit upfront, which may be a barrier for some people. That money will be held until the account is upgraded or closed in good standing.
There’s no rewards system in place—no points, miles, or cash back. That might be disappointing if you’re used to cards that give something back for your purchases.
Lastly, the initial credit line is tied to your deposit, which can be limiting if you need more spending flexibility. You can raise your limit by increasing your deposit, but that takes extra capital.
APR and Fees
The Citi Diamond Secured card has no annual fee, which is rare in the secured card world. However, the APR is standard for entry-level credit products—typically a variable rate based on your creditworthiness, starting around 27.49% (this may vary).
There’s no introductory APR, and interest charges can add up if you carry a balance. There’s also a foreign transaction fee, so it’s not ideal for international travel.
The main cost, however, is the deposit—which, while refundable, must be paid upfront.
